Dr. Jingjing He, Beihang University, China

Dr. Jingjing He is an associate professor affiliated with the School of Reliability and Systems Engineering at Beihang University, Beijing, China. She received her Ph.D. 2012 in Civil Engineering at Clarkson University, NY, US. Prior to this, she received her MS and BEng from Beihang University. She was a visiting scholar in the department of Civil and Engineering Mechanics at Columbia University from 2015-2017. Her research is focused on structural health monitoring using ultrasonics and applications, smart materials and structures, fatigue and fracture of engineering materials and structures. She serves as an associate editor of ASME Journal of NDE.

Dr. Xun Wang, Beihang University, China

Dr. Xun Wang received his Ph.D. in acoustics in Dec 2014 from the Sorbonne University - University of Technology of Compiègne, France. He was a postdoctoral fellow at the Aix-Marseille University, France, between Mar 2015 and Sept 2016 and a Research Associate at the Hong Kong University of Science and Technology between Oct 2016 and Feb 2020. He joined the Beihang University, China, in Apr 2020 and has been a Full Professor since Feb 2022. Dr. Xun Wang has published around 50 research papers in leading journals in acoustics, signal processing, and hydraulic/oceanic engineering. His research interests include acoustical inverse problems, acoustic imaging, structural health monitoring, and uncertainty quantification.

 

Introduction 专题介绍


Structural health monitoring (SHM) is widely used in aerospace structures, which allows condition-based maintenance to reduce the repair cost and increase the safety of structure. This special session focuses on enhancing safety, efficiency, availability and effectiveness of systems through monitoring, predicting and managing the health status for aerospace engineering.
